China News Agency, Berlin, October 15 (Reporter Peng Dawei) The leaders of the German Social Democratic Party, the Green Party and the Liberal Democratic Party jointly announced in Berlin on the 15th that the three parties have reached agreement on the ground-breaking dialogue held before and will start formal cabinet negotiations.

Schultz, the prime ministerial candidate of the Social Democratic Party with the highest vote rate in this general election, said on the same day that the current goal is to complete the cabinet formation negotiations and form a new federal government before Christmas this year.

  The final vote count announced by the German Federal Election Commission on the same day showed that in the German general election held on September 26, the Social Democratic Party received 25.7% of the vote, the Coalition Party received 24.1%, the Green Party and the Liberal Democratic Party received 14.8% and 11.5, respectively. %.

Since the Social Democratic Party, the Green Party and the Liberal Democratic Party have announced that they have entered the stage of cabinet formation negotiations, analysis believes that the coalition party, which has been in power for four consecutive terms, will have a greater probability of acting as the opposition party in the next German Bundestag.

  On the same day, the party chairmen and prime minister candidates of the Social Democratic Party, the Green Party and the Liberal Democratic Party jointly attended a press conference in Berlin and announced that they had reached an agreement on formal entry into the cabinet formation negotiations and will send the documents formed by the previous phase of the dialogue with each other.   Scholtz said on the same day that the three parties hope to complete the cabinet formation negotiations before Christmas and form a new federal government.

However, he also pointed out that although the dialogue stage is more harmonious, the formal negotiation of cabinet formation is by no means a formality, but must be prepared to face differences with a high degree of seriousness.

  According to German media reports, the preliminary documents reached by the three parties show that the next German government will strive to build a more modern country and achieve breakthroughs in the field of digitalization.

In addition, addressing climate change and emphasizing the fairness and ecology of the market economy are also the focus of the above-mentioned documents.

  It is worth mentioning that after the last German election in 2017, the coalition party with the highest vote rate at that time sought to form a cabinet with the Green Party and the Liberal Democratic Party. However, in the end, the latter two were too far apart and the Liberal Democratic Party withdrew from the negotiations to no avail.

After four years, whether the Social Democratic Party can reconcile the differences between the three parties on the basic program and successfully form the first three-party coalition government at the German federal level is continuing to receive attention from the outside world.
